What Is a Human Verification Station?

A human verification station is a place where people can go to prove they are real individuals. This is done through a special scan of the face and eyes. The machine used for this is shaped like a modern camera and doesn’t ask for any personal details, just a simple scan to confirm you’re one of a kind.

There’s no need to bring any ID cards or documents. The machine only looks at your facial and eye features, and once it’s done, you’re verified. The scan takes just a few minutes. After that, you’re all set. You won’t need to come back again unless you want to check another location.

What to Expect During the Scan

The scanning process is quite fast. Once you reach the station, the app will give you a QR code. Show it to the machine, and then it will guide you. You’ll look into the camera, and in a few seconds, your face and eyes will be scanned.

It’s best to come without makeup around the eyes, no colored lenses, and remove your glasses. This helps the scan pick up the details clearly.

Once it’s done, the scanned data is stored safely and your verified status is updated in the app. And the device doesn’t keep anything, it’s cleared immediately. You walk out with full confidence that your ID is ready.
